If you want an absolutely crap X-comic then go for it. Otherwise do as Xerox-Kitty suggested and get some classic Uncanny X-Men with the Essential trades. Messiah Complex and Whedon's Astonishing are also really good, and I would highly recommend Grant Morrisson's run on New X-Men. As for current X-comics, X-Force is a great.

As far as Batman is concerned I would definately do as others have suggested and buy Batman and Robin #1, a great first issue for a promising series.
